M. Rawlik is an academic researcher from ETH Zurich. The author has contributed to research in topics: Ultracold neutrons & Neutron electric dipole moment. The author has an hindex of 15, co-authored 30 publications receiving 1107 citations. Previous affiliations of M. Rawlik include Jagiellonian University & Paul Scherrer Institute.
